In this episode, Hot 97.9 host Shani Sweets sits down with Dr. Elizabeth Johnson, Pediatrician at Advance Community Health, to explore the importance of immunizations.
Dr. Johnson is committed to ensuring that every family in our community is well informed, not misinformed, about vaccines. She emphasizes that the best way to stay healthy and protected is by keeping up with your scheduled immunizations. While missing an appointment can happen, Dr. Johnson assures parents and caregivers that there are safe and effective ways to catch up on missed vaccinations, helping to ensure every child is fully protected.
This discussion breaks down why immunizations matter so much, how vaccines protect not only individuals but also entire communities, and what resources Advance Community Health offers to make this process easier for families. Dr. Johnson also addresses common myths and misconceptions about vaccines, reinforcing the importance of evidence-based healthcare and providing guidance for parents who have questions or concerns.
